Leaked Hitman: Absolution Screens

Hitman 5, which is officially known as Hitman: Absolution, has had some leaked screens hit the web. These screens are supposedly leaked from the upcoming trailer set for June 8th at E3. The game will be making full use of their Glacier 2 proprietary engine. Hitman: Absolution is set to release sometime next year. Check out the screens below:

Source: CVG.com